Driveway Pavers Replacement in Longmont, CO
Driveway pavers replacement services involve removing and replacing existing driveway surfaces to improve functionality, safety, and curb appeal. This service typically covers projects where the current driveway has become damaged, cracked, or outdated, and property owners want a fresh, durable surface. Common materials used include concrete, asphalt, brick, and stone pavers, allowing for customization to match the style of the home and landscape. Homeowners considering this service should understand the scope of work involved, including surface removal, site preparation, and the installation of new paving materials, to ensure the driveway meets their aesthetic and practical needs.
Property owners often request driveway pavers replacement when their existing driveway shows signs of deterioration, such as large cracks, uneven surfaces, or extensive staining. Before requesting this service, it is helpful to assess the condition of the current driveway and consider the desired material and design. Understanding the size of the area to be replaced and any specific preferences for style or color can help in planning the project. Proper planning ensures the new driveway not only enhances the property's appearance but also provides a long-lasting, functional surface suitable for daily use.

Driveway Pavers Replacement Questions
What are signs that driveway pavers need to be replaced? Visible cracks, uneven surfaces, and significant shifting are common indicators that replacement may be necessary.
What types of materials are used for driveway pavers? Common materials include concrete, brick, and natural stone, each offering different aesthetic and durability options.
Can driveway pavers be replaced without damaging existing landscaping? Yes, careful planning and proper techniques can help minimize impact on surrounding landscaping during replacement.
What should property owners consider before replacing driveway pavers? Factors include the current condition, desired style, and the property's overall drainage and load requirements.
